Super Sales India Limited has received a demand notice dated December 10, 2025, from the Assistant Commissioner, Trichy Road Circle, Coimbatore, for an alleged GST shortfall of Rs. 7,90,693/- related to FY 2021-2022. The demand breaks down into tax of Rs. 4,36,833/-, interest of Rs. 2,59,916/-, and a penalty of Rs. 93,944/-. The issue pertains to Input Tax Credit (ITC) claimed from blocked accounts, cancelled dealers, and a reconciliation difference. The company has stated it will make the payment towards the above demand and that there is no material impact on its financials, operations, or other activities.
The demand is relatively small (under Rs. 8 lakh) and the company has explicitly stated there is no material financial or operational impact. Shareholders are unlikely to see a meaningful effect on the stock price, though it signals ongoing scrutiny of the company's GST filings.
